Alert: cron drift on the Velmont batch hosts exceeded 90 seconds overnight. Root cause suspected in the Tarn scheduler's leader election after the failover test. This patch adds a drift gauge and tightens the resync interval from 10m to 2m. Review focus: the resync backoff logic and the new alert threshold. Do not merge until the gauge names match the dashboard conventions. Full investigation notes, timelines, and host-level measurements are collected on the internal tracking page.

wiki page, kahog-hahig: https://vault.zemvargrid.internal/display/deploy/repo/settings/merge_requests/job/settings/6f3b933774dbc5320a4daa18

Step 7 — Timetable Solver Signing Key. Before the Lessonweave plugin API can accept third-party solver extensions, the ceremony lead must generate the signing keypair on the offline workstation in the Marrowgate facility. Plugin authors: your submissions will be verified against this key from release 4.2 onward. Verify the fingerprint aloud with both witnesses, record it in the ceremony log, and seal the recovery material in the envelope. The recovery passphrase for the escrow copy is as follows.

strongbox words: holax-rusax-jorath-aldeth

Hi team,

Before I hand off the 3.2 release, please note the humidity sensor drift reported on Verdana controllers in the Elmbrook trial site. Drift exceeds 4% after roughly ten days of continuous operation; firmware 3.2.1 adds an automatic recalibration cycle every 72 hours. Support should advise growers to install 3.2.1 and trigger a manual recalibration once. The hotfix bundle must be verified before distribution, so I'm including the signing key used for the 3.2.1 packages below.

release key, fahof-yagap: bky3_m5d

Margins on the Corvane appliance line declined from 41.2% to 37.8% over two quarters, driven chiefly by input-cost inflation at the Drellmouth plant and discounting in the Westarch region. Finance has modelled three recovery scenarios; the middle case restores 40% within four quarters through selective price increases and supplier renegotiation. Procurement lead Marta Oslin will present detailed workings at the review session. The confidential planning note below summarises the board-level implications.

confidential, yahaf-bahip: Only 3 of the 100 pilot accounts renewed Druath, so a churn review is set for January 15.